Rochdale’s ‘unhappy fate’ as being ‘synonymous’ with the crimes of ‘Asian grooming gangs’ should not affect the considerations of the jury, a sexual abuse trial has heard.
Closing speeches from defence barristers began today (Weds) in the case, which began in January. Mohammed Zahid, 64; Kasir Bashir, 50; Mushtaq Ahmed, 66; Roheez Khan, 39; Mohammed Shahzad, 43; Nisar Hussain, 43; and Naheem Akram, 48, deny all the charges they face.
Lisa Wilding KC, representing Mr Zahid, was the first defence lawyer to address the jury.
Outlining his case, she said: “He denies any sexual activity with either of the complainants in this case. He denies ever meeting [Girl B] or knowingly doing so. He denies everything that she alleges. “He accepts he knew [Girl A]. But he denies any sexual activity took place.” Ms Wilding told jurors: “You don’t convict because you have heard, or read, or seen that Rochdale grooming gangs were prolific.
“You don’t convict on sympathy, or empathy, or rhetoric. The burden of proving all of this rests on the Crown.
“You were told for example of the unhappy fate of the town of Rochdale, that its name has become synonymous not with the great achievements of the industrial revolution, but the widespread publicity that has arisen from the prosecution of men of what has become known as Asian grooming gangs.
“It is a fact that you know from your everyday life that others have been convicted of criminal activity, more widely arising from criminality in Rochdale but also specifically. You must approach this cause with a surgeon’s precision.
“The fact that other men have committed crimes is not relevant to your determination about whether these men have committed crimes. You must decide this case against each defendant on the evidence you heard in this courtroom, not anything outside, not anything that has gone before.”
